Summary

Eula Elementary is a small, rural PK-5 school in Clyde, TX, serving 286 students within the Eula Independent School District (Isd), a district that ranks in the top 20% of Texas. The school has shown remarkable improvement over the past decade, climbing from the 33rd percentile to a consistent position in the upper third of Texas elementary schools. Its most striking feature is exceptional performance in Mathematics, where proficiency rates across all tested grades significantly exceed the state average—for example, 4th-grade Math at 61.9% compared to the state's 49.28%. This strength is a clear competitive advantage, especially when compared to nearby Abilene Independent School District (Isd) schools like Thomas Elementary, which struggle in this subject.

However, Eula Elementary presents a "tale of two subjects," as its Reading scores hover near or slightly below the state average, creating a unique profile that is the inverse of many schools. The school also boasts a notably low student-to-teacher ratio of 11.7:1, offering a more intimate learning environment than almost all nearby competitors, including the high-performing Wylie Independent School District (Isd) schools, which have ratios ranging from 14.4:1 to 17.4:1. Despite lower per-student spending ($8,531) than many peers, Eula achieves significantly better academic outcomes, suggesting high operational efficiency. An eye-catching data point is the school's Gifted and Talented program, which ranked 1st out of 2,619 schools statewide in the 2024-2025 school year, a phenomenal achievement that speaks to its ability to challenge high-achieving students.

While the school's overall rank is stable, subgroup data reveals a concerning trend: the performance of Hispanic students and Low Socio-Economic Status students has declined dramatically in recent years, suggesting a growing achievement gap that may be masked by the success of other groups. Located just over 5 miles from Clyde Consolidated Independent School District schools, Eula creates a natural rivalry. For instance, Eula's 3rd-grade Math (51.52%) far exceeded Clyde Intermediate's (33.33%), while Clyde Intermediate's 4th-grade Reading (67.83%) was much higher than Eula's (45.24%), highlighting different academic strengths.
